Games vary a lot depending on baby's age, but for the most common age—6-12 months—let me walk you through it. At this stage, babies discover what things do, cause-and-effect, and learn about their own bodies.

One of the simplest and most powerful games is "peekaboo." Hide behind a blanket or your hand, say "peekaboo," and pop back out. This teaches object permanence—that something still exists even when you can't see it. You can repeat it with different faces and voices.

Another classic: stacking cups or blocks. Baby first knocks things down, then discovers they can stack. You help at first, and over time baby tries on their own.

Tactile play matters too: give baby safe objects with different textures—smooth plastic container, rough washcloth, slippery satin cloth. Let them mouth them (babies explore with their mouths). A plastic bowl, a wooden spoon, a piece of satin—it's all play.

Remember: the point isn't playing "correctly." It's that baby interacts with you and safely explores their world. If you're smiling, your baby is happy.
